Single stage pulse tube coolers
These coolers were originally designed by VeriCold Technologies which is now an Oxford Instruments company.
These single stage coolers achieve temperatures down to 70K and different cooling powers are available.
The innovative design separates the rotary valve from the cold head with a flexible gas line. Since the rotary valve and the compressor are the sources of most of the vibration, vibrations are highly reduced and complete electrical isolation is obtained.
